Hello everyone.
A friend of mine recently gave me a 1992 Tokai Love Rock to sell on her behalf, but I can't seem to find much information regarding Tokai's made in that year.
From what I've found online, it looks like it could possibly be an LS70 or LS75, but I'm really not sure.
I can't tell whether this particular guitar was made in Japan or China/Korea, as it does not have made in Japan stamp on it.
Any information would be greatly appreciated.

How many pieces is the mahogany back?

Also, have you pulled the pickups to see what they are or any marks in the cavity?

I had a similar LS55 GT from this period.
 
The back looks like it's comprised of two pieces, the neck and the body.
Under the top pickup it looks like it has "16 - LS 55" marked, but the bottom half is covered with the paint so can't be 100% certain.
The pickups themselves are unmarked, so no idea what kind they are.
Thank you for your help!
 
:evil: The one I had had strange unmarked pickups where the pole pieces were screws that came through holes in the back of the pickups were missing.

So if it says LS55 then that is your model number.

16 is likely a color code or some other Tokai code.

If you look very closely the back probably has a very well blended seam. Probably 2/3 of the way across the back. Tokai was extremely good at hiding these seams.

Anyway, it looks like an LS55 GT to me.
 
Nothing to add, just wanted to add a voice to say that I agree with everything that's been said. LS55 GT, 1992, made in Japan.
